Recognizing the hidden signs and symptoms of melancholy

Maureen M. Crowell by Maureen M. Crowell
December 23, 2021
in Depression
0
0
SHARES
17
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Some human beings with depression may try and hide the signs and symptoms from others, or they’ll not even comprehend that they have melancholy. Although the typical symptoms of despair, including disappointment or hopelessness, can be easy to recognize, some signs and symptoms may be less apparent. In this text, we speak of some of the feasible hidden signs and symptoms of depression. However, it’s miles vital to observe that a number of these symptoms also can indicate other medical troubles. We also cowl what healthcare specialists consider to be not unusual causes of depression, what someone needs to do if they think they or a person else has despair and a few assets of assist for people with melancholy.

Appetite and weight modifications

Eating an excessive amount of or too little can recommend the presence of despair. Some human beings flip to food for consolation, whilst others lose their appetite or devour much less due to low mood. These changes in meal consumption can reason a person to begin gaining or dropping weight. Dramatic weight modifications also can exacerbate despair, as they can affect a person’s vanity. There can also be physiological elements at play. For instance, there’s a link between sporting extra fats and accelerated infection within the frame. This, in flip, may additionally play a role within the improvement or extended severity of depressive signs and symptoms.

Changes in sleep habits

There is a strong hyperlink between temper and sleep. A loss of sleep can contribute to despair, and depression can make it harder to sleep. According to the National Sleep Foundation, humans with insomnia are 10 instances more likely to have despair than those without the situation. Sleeping an excessive amount can also be a sign that a person may additionally have melancholy.

Alcohol or drug use

Some humans with mood issues may also use alcohol or drugs to cope with their emotions of sadness, loneliness, or hopelessness. The Anxiety and Depression Association of America (ADAA) records that within the United States, around 1 in five human beings with tension or a mood sickness such as melancholy additionally have an alcohol or substance use ailment. Conversely, the equal range of those with an alcohol or substance use disease even has a mood disorder.

Fatigue

Feeling excessively worn out is a prevalent symptom of depression. Some studies suggest that over 90% of human beings with despair enjoy fatigue. Although all of us feel tired every so often, humans who have excessive or continual tiredness — specifically if it accompanies other symptoms — might also have hidden despair.
Forced happiness Sometimes, people consult with hidden despair as “smiling despair.” This is because folks who disguise their signs and symptoms may put on a happy face whilst in the business enterprise of others. However, it can be hard to preserve up this pressured happiness so that the masks may slip, and a person can also display signs of unhappiness, hopelessness, or loneliness.

Less constructive than others

There is a principle that human beings with melancholy may also show a trait called “depressive realism, ” which means that they may be “greater accurate” of their view of occasions and the control they’ve over their activities than human beings without melancholy. People with depression may also be more pessimistic. Studies suggest that people with important depressive sickness regularly have a greater poor view of destiny. Being more sensible or pessimistic than others may be one sign of melancholy, particularly if the individual has different viable symptoms of melancholy.
